Things To Do

If you arrive early or stay late and would like to explore the area, here are a few of our recommendations.

Bilger's Rocks

1921 Bilgers Rocks Road, Grampian, PA 16838

Bilger's Rocks is a park that features ancient stone outcroppings, small caves, and other fascinating aspects of the natural world.

Roadside Cafe & Creamery at Doolittle Station

1290 Rich Highway, DuBois, PA 15801

An odd but fun little roadside attraction with train cars, model dinosaurs, food, and more!

Parker Dam State Park

28 Fairview Road, Penfield, PA 15849

About 30 minutes east of DuBois, this is a state park with trails and a lake that's open for swimming.
